| Obverse description | Central field bears the elaborate crowned royal cipher of William I, Elector of Hesse-Cassel, formed by the interlaced initials W and K (Wilhelm Kurfürst) in an ornate calligraphic script. The monogram is surmounted by a princely electoral crown rendered in fine relief. The design occupies the majority of the plain, unadorned field with no peripheral legend, the monogram serving as the sole decorative and identifying element. |
